India’s CPI inflation declines to 8-year low of 1.54 pc in September

IANS | October 13, 2025 4:41 PM

New Delhi, Oct 13 (IANS) India’s inflation rate based on the Consumer Price Index (CPI) declined to an over 8-year low of 1.54 per cent in September this year, compared to the same month of the previous year, as prices of food items and fuels turned cheaper during the month, according to figures released by the Ministry of Statistics on Monday.
